Interior Waterproofing Solutions
While water damage can posture serious dangers to a home's structure and health and wellness, efficient interior waterproofing solutions can considerably reduce these threats. When dealing with existing water concerns, property owners commonly turn to indoor waterproofing techniques. Usual remedies include the installment of water drainage systems, such as sump pumps and interior French drains, which redirect water far from vulnerable areas. Additionally, using waterproof sealants to basement walls and floors can prevent wetness infiltration.Another efficient technique is making use of vapor obstacles, which are positioned on walls or floors to obstruct wetness from penetrating living rooms. Inside waterproofing likewise includes appropriate ventilation to minimize humidity levels, consequently decreasing condensation build-up. Routine inspections and maintenance of plumbing systems are important to recognize prospective leaks prior to they rise. By utilizing these strategies, property owners can create a dry, healthy and balanced environment, inevitably safeguarding their building from the harmful effects of water intrusion.
Outside Waterproofing Solutions
When attending to water invasion, home owners usually overlook the relevance of exterior waterproofing solutions, which are crucial for preventing moisture from entering the structure. Outside waterproofing includes a series of methods created to draw away water far from the home's structure. One typical method is the application of waterproof membranes to the outside walls of the foundation, which works as a barrier versus moisture.Additionally, digging deep into around the structure to install water drainage systems can considerably lower water accumulation. This includes making use of gravel backfill and proper grading to guarantee water moves away from the home. Additionally, sealing splits and voids in the structure's exterior can further strengthen the framework against prospective leaks. Normal upkeep of these systems is important to assure their efficiency over time. Carrying out durable outside waterproofing remedies can secure a home and its structure from the harmful effects of water invasion.
Drain Solutions and Sump Pumps
Reliable water administration prolongs past exterior waterproofing, leading to the implementation of water drainage systems and sump pumps. These services are essential for avoiding water accumulation within basements. Drainage systems, such as French drains pipes, are created to redirect water far from the structure. They typically include perforated pipes mounted underground level, permitting groundwater to flow right into the system and far from the home (Water Solutions Omaha).Sump pumps play an essential role in this procedure by proactively removing any type of water that accumulates in a sump container, commonly located in the lowest component of the cellar. When water degrees increase, the sump pump immediately activates, pumping excess water out and avoiding flooding. Together, water drainage systems and sump pumps develop a thorough method to cellar waterproofing, guaranteeing that homes continue to be completely dry and secured from prospective water damages. Kinds of Sealers
Although numerous aspects influence the selection of waterproofing methods, the sorts of sealers available play a vital role in identifying the efficiency of basement waterproofing services. There are several common kinds of sealers made use of in cellar waterproofing. Acrylic sealants offer flexibility and convenience of application, making them ideal for small fractures. Polyurethane sealants give excellent bond and sturdiness, typically utilized for more considerable repair work. Epoxy sealants create a solid, water-proof barrier and are optimal for protecting against water penetration in risky locations. Silicone sealers are known for their water resistance and flexibility but might not bond too to certain surfaces. Each kind of sealant has distinctive residential or commercial properties, enabling homeowners to choose based on specific requirements and problems.

Application Techniques
Selecting the ideal sealant is simply the initial action in achieving a waterproof cellar; appropriate application techniques substantially influence the overall success of the project. It is essential to prepare the surface area thoroughly, ensuring it is tidy, dry, and without any debris or old coverings. Using sealers requires precision; making use of a brush or roller can assist achieve an even layer, while spray applications might cover larger locations faster. Multiple layers might be necessary for perfect security, with ample drying time in between applications. Additionally, taking note of temperature level and humidity problems is crucial, as these variables can affect attachment. Adhering to manufacturer standards specifically ensures the performance and durability of the waterproofing option.
Landscape and Grading Considerations
Appropriate landscape and grading factors to consider are basic for reliable cellar waterproofing, as they influence exactly how water drains pipes away from a home. A well-designed landscape can redirect water far from the structure, reducing the danger of dampness infiltration. Grading must incline far from your home at a minimum of 6 inches over the initial 10 feet. This incline assists ensure that surface water flows away instead than pooling around the foundation (Water Solutions).In addition, appropriate water drainage systems, such as rain gutters and downspouts, are important to handling water overflow. Downspouts should discharge water a minimum of 3 to 4 feet from the structure. Landscaping features, like swales or keeping wall surfaces, can additionally be included to further guide water far from susceptible locations. Normal upkeep of these aspects is crucial, as clogs or erosion can endanger their performance. On the whole, a reliable landscape and rating strategy can greatly improve basement waterproofing efforts
